How can I give back at Maxton, North Carolina meetings?

Service work is how NA functions, from setting up chairs to serving on committees. Doing service at meetings in Maxton, North Carolina keeps members connected to the program and ensures NA stays available for the next newcomer.

How does sponsorship work for newcomers in Maxton, North Carolina?

A sponsor is a recovering addict who has worked the Twelve Steps and guides newer members through the same process. In Maxton, North Carolina, a sponsor offers one-on-one support, shares their experience, and helps you navigate the challenges of early recovery.

Can I attend NA online from Maxton, North Carolina?

Yes. Virtual NA meetings are widely available by phone and video and offer the same fellowship as in-person meetings in Maxton, North Carolina. They are especially helpful for anyone facing transportation, health, or scheduling challenges.

Do I need to be clean before attending NA in Maxton, North Carolina?

No. You can walk into a meeting in Maxton, North Carolina exactly as you are. The only requirement is a desire to stop using, and plenty of members across the Robeson area attended their first meeting while still using.
